THE camp of former senator and presidential aspirant Ferdinand 'Bongbong' Marcos Jr. on Tuesday maintained that the disqualification petitions against him were nothing but 'nuisance cases.'Marcos' spokesman, lawyer Victor Rodriguez, in a statement said all the petitions filed with the Commission on Elections , which seek to disqualify the former from the 2022 presidential race, or cancel his certificate of candidacy, 'are now being addressed by our legal team.
'Marcos' supporters in Cebu City on November 18 held a protest rally in front of the Comelec Central Visayas office to denounce the petitions seeking the cancellation of his CoC.They claimed that they were representing various groups opposed to the 'dirty tactics being utilized by some desperate camps who are afraid that a Marcos presidency will bring out the true potential of the nation.
